New Vantage Squeaky Brakes

If this has been covered I apologize in advance. I have a new gen vantage with terribly squeaky brakes. I've had other high performance cars with regular and carbon ceramic and i've had some squeaking but this is by far the worst. I've read online the stock pads are known to do this. I'm going to replace my pads while I have the calipers powder coated so i'm looking for suggestions on pads that will reduce or eliminate the insane squeaking i'm getting. Thanks!

Suggestions i've seen online are for Porterfield R4 but again, open to suggestions.

had terrible squealing on my 11,000 mile 2007 8v8 when i bought it. so i installed EBC pads with a little copper grease on the backside of each. haven't had a problem since. the pads i replaced were original OEM pads from 2007.

It seems that you can switch the Porterfields via Redpants as he has them made with a chamfered edge which reduces squeal, or you can go out on the highway and find a safe spot to do a few consecutive hard stops from 80/90mph to re-bed things. It has nothing to do with grease/shims/etc.

You can buy them directly from Porterfield and they have a chamfered edge on them already. May need new wear sensors if the original ones may be fragile upon removal.
